How to Win Friends Mini Series

Welcome to the How to Win Friends mini series. These book study and interview episodes (beginning on episode 151) are all about how to positively impact those around you. We are in a constant state of influencing others, whether you realize it or not, so finding ways to lead well and point others to Christ is what we’ll be discussing over the next several episodes. Hear us discuss Dale Carnegie’s book, “How to Win Friends and Influence People in the Digital Age.”

We talk about practical, actionable ways to develop the soft skills needed to leave a great impression, have a positive impact, and lead others well. Part 1: Essentials of Engagement

In episode 151, “How to Develop Soft Skills”, we discuss the importance of watching the words you use and how you speak to others. Your voice has a significant impact on those around you, so implementing the Biblical truths from this episode will help you grow tremendously.

In episode 152, “Speaking Life Into Others”, we discuss the best ways to affirm the good that people are doing. We give specific examples on how and why the way we talk to others matters.

In episode 153, “Why Core Connection Matters”, we discuss the importance of finding common ground in order to build a foundation of growth. Connecting with others on a deeper level will increase value in relationships and help you move towards your goals.

Part 2: Six Ways to Make a Lasting Impression

In episode 154, “Why Others’ Interests Matter”, we discuss why it’s important to pay attention to the interests of others. Through others’ passions and hobbies, we can connect on a deeper level while being others-focused.

In episode 155, “The Power of Smiling”, we talk about why a smile can have such a big impact on those around you. Genuinely smiling when connecting with others will better your relationships.

In episode 156, “How to Memorize Names”, we talk about tips on ways to remember people’s names better and more effectively. Hear how to have less awkward conversations when you can’t remember someone’s name, or not sure what to call them.

In episode 157, “Become a Better Listener”, we discuss how listening longer and more intently can further relationships. Learn how to become a better listener while knowing where to go when you need to be heard as well.

In episode 158, “Discuss What Matters”, we talk about having deeper conversations to find the true interests and motivations of others. Knowing this information will help you make better decisions and know when boundaries need to be set in place.

In episode 159, “Leave Others Better”, we talk about the importance of leaving any situation better than you found it. We give simple ways to do this in your daily life along with how to help others around you.

Part 3: How to Merit and Maintain Others’ Trust

In episode 160, “Collaborative and Not Combative”, we talk about problem solving even when perspectives and opinions are different. Learn how to work as a team towards a common goal all while maintaining great relationships.

In episode 161, “Be Nice and Say You’re Sorry”, we discuss how to apologize humbly, and begin interactions in a friendly way. Learn how to approach hot topics in a way that won’t burn your relationships.

In episode 162, “Create a Culture of Humility”, we talk about how to connect with others in a way that is relatable and produces a climate of team culture. Growing positive relationships takes connectedness and being humble in the victories.

In episode 163, “Extending Grace in Mistakes”, we discuss how to use empathy and appealing to noble motives to help others grow from errors made. We all need forgiveness and grace, and this episode helps you through those tough conversations. 

In episode 164, “Why Your Story Matters”, we challenge you to share your journey in a way that helps people grow. Learn how to help the whole tide rise by becoming part of a bigger story.

Part 4: How to Lead Change Without Resistance or Resentment

In episode 165, “Lead with Empathy”, we discuss how to step into a leadership role in a positive way. Learn how to approach tough topics while creating a safe, open space for those you lead. 

In episode 166, “How to Call Out Mistakes”, we discuss strategies on how to help someone when they’ve messed up. Learn how to approach and guide them to a better choice next time, all while maintaining a positive relationship.

In episode 167, “How to Teach Through Failure”, we discuss the concept of failing forward, and how to encourage others through tough challenges. Learn how to help others save face and leverage situations for a teachable moments.

In episode 168, “Help Others Envision Growth”, we discuss how to help others see their full potential while giving them the next steps forward. Learn how to inspire those around you to step into their God-given role here on Earth.

Interviews for the How to Win Friends Mini Series

In episode 169, “How to Grow Leaders”, we interview Lonnie Pollard, a team building expert, and talk about how to grow leaders, face adversity, and build strong teams. We discuss systems and strategies that work for any team.

In episode 170, “Jesus is Your Business with Lauren Burks”, we interview Lauren who talks about the mindset shift of how your business is a platform to tell others about Jesus. Hear how Lauren ties in God throughout her business in a way that is truly impacting lives.

In episode 171, “Influence Through Forgiveness with Shelby Houston”, we interview Shelby Houston, daughter of fallen Officer Richard Houston, who shares about the death of her father, how we’re called to forgive, and her path to tell others about Jesus.
